From d11a2e3d4883561daae973b871d513848505b739 Mon Sep 17 00:00:00 2001 From: Jason Date: Wed, 20 Jan 2016 13:01:32 +0800 Subject: [PATCH] Add type annotations for Whitespace._findToken --- packages/babel-generator/src/whitespace.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/packages/babel-generator/src/whitespace.js b/packages/babel-generator/src/whitespace.js index 4235ddb7cb..50652316e0 100644 --- a/packages/babel-generator/src/whitespace.js +++ b/packages/babel-generator/src/whitespace.js @@ -82,9 +82,9 @@ export default class Whitespace { * Find a token between start and end. */ - _findToken(test, start, end) { + _findToken(test: Function, start: number, end: number): ?number { const middle = (start + end) >>> 1; - const match = test(this.tokens[middle]); + const match: number = test(this.tokens[middle]); if (match < 0 && end > middle) { return this._findToken(test, middle + 1, end); } else if (match > 0 && start < middle) {